Incidentally, I bought a comic just the other day, where one of the characters has powers to reshape the world, by meditating, creating and uttering a woid, a big woid to capture the essence of the change. It's called Commanders in Crisis. What would happen if you took that bit where Pariah saves Lady Quark in Crisis, and applied it to saving the President of the US from a number of alternate Earths. As they are saved from their doomed worlds, they are changed, gaining powers. But can they save what they are told is the last remaining Earth?
